Originally Posted By: grandpa75672
Aren't you just getting back some overcharged interest on cash back cards?
The credit card companies charge the merchant about 2% or more for every credit card transaction so the merchant has to inflate the price of his product to cover this fee. The people that don't use credit cards still have to pay this inflated price, so, the credit card users that are getting all the free money are actually getting the non- users money too. There are other ways credit companies make money too such as annual fees, transaction fees, etc....

I have one credit card, Capital One Venture card. We use the points for airline miles since we like to travel, but it has other options. Pay it off each month and earn rewards at 1.5% on everything and 2% on some things. It's been good for us but I will warn it doesn't work out for you if you carry a balance.

I would pay everything in my budget with it if I could.
